Ejemplo n.º 1
0
        private void _Bt_Comprobante_Click(object sender, EventArgs e)
        {
            string _Str_Cadena  = "";
            string _Str_Comprob = "";

            if (_Rbt_NoAnul.Checked)
            {
                _Str_Cadena = "Select cidcomprob from TNOTACREDICC where cgroupcomp='" + Frm_Padre._Str_GroupComp + "' and ccompany='" + Frm_Padre._Str_Comp + "' and cidnotcredicc='" + _Txt_Cod.Text.Trim() + "' and ccliente='" + _Txt_CodCliente.Text.Trim() + "'";
            }
            else
            {
                _Str_Cadena = "Select cidcomprobanul from TNOTACREDICC where cgroupcomp='" + Frm_Padre._Str_GroupComp + "' and ccompany='" + Frm_Padre._Str_Comp + "' and cidnotcredicc='" + _Txt_Cod.Text.Trim() + "' and ccliente='" + _Txt_CodCliente.Text.Trim() + "'";
            }
            DataSet _Ds = Program._MyClsCnn._mtd_conexion._Mtd_RetornarDataset(_Str_Cadena);

            if (_Ds.Tables[0].Rows.Count > 0)
            {
                if (_Ds.Tables[0].Rows[0][0].ToString().Trim() != "0")
                {
                    _Str_Comprob = _Ds.Tables[0].Rows[0][0].ToString().Trim();
                    Frm_VerComprobante _Frm_VerComprobante = new Frm_VerComprobante(_Str_Comprob);
                    _Frm_VerComprobante.MdiParent     = this.MdiParent;
                    _Frm_VerComprobante.StartPosition = FormStartPosition.CenterScreen;
                    _Frm_VerComprobante.Show();
                }
                else
                {
                    MessageBox.Show("No se puede realizar la operación", "", MessageBoxButtons.OK, MessageBoxIcon.Information);
                }
            }
            else
            {
                MessageBox.Show("No se puede realizar la operación", "", MessageBoxButtons.OK, MessageBoxIcon.Information);
            }
        }
Ejemplo n.º 2
0
 private void _Bt_Comprobante_Click(object sender, EventArgs e)
 {
     if (_Txt_CodProveedor.Text.Trim().Length > 0 & _Txt_Cod.Text.Trim().Length > 0 & _Txt_NumDoc.Text.Trim().Length > 0)
     {
         string _Str_Cadena = "";
         if (_Rbt_NoAnul.Checked)
         {
             _Str_Cadena = "Select cidcomprob from TNOTADEBITOCP where cgroupcomp='" + Frm_Padre._Str_GroupComp + "' and ccompany='" + Frm_Padre._Str_Comp + "' and cidnotadebitocxp='" + _Txt_Cod.Text.Trim() + "' and cproveedor='" + _Txt_CodProveedor.Text.Trim() + "'";
         }
         else
         {
             _Str_Cadena = "Select cidcomprobanul from TNOTADEBITOCP where cgroupcomp='" + Frm_Padre._Str_GroupComp + "' and ccompany='" + Frm_Padre._Str_Comp + "' and cidnotadebitocxp='" + _Txt_Cod.Text.Trim() + "' and cproveedor='" + _Txt_CodProveedor.Text.Trim() + "'";
         }
         if (Program._MyClsCnn._mtd_conexion._Mtd_RetornarDataset(_Str_Cadena).Tables[0].Rows.Count > 0)
         {
             if (Program._MyClsCnn._mtd_conexion._Mtd_RetornarDataset(_Str_Cadena).Tables[0].Rows[0][0].ToString().Trim() != "0")
             {
                 _Str_Cadena = Program._MyClsCnn._mtd_conexion._Mtd_RetornarDataset(_Str_Cadena).Tables[0].Rows[0][0].ToString().Trim();
                 Frm_VerComprobante _Frm_VerComprobante = new Frm_VerComprobante(_Str_Cadena);
                 _Frm_VerComprobante.MdiParent     = this.MdiParent;
                 _Frm_VerComprobante.StartPosition = FormStartPosition.CenterScreen;
                 _Frm_VerComprobante.Show();
             }
             else
             {
                 MessageBox.Show("No se puede realizar la operación", "", MessageBoxButtons.OK, MessageBoxIcon.Information);
             }
         }
         else
         {
             MessageBox.Show("No se puede realizar la operación", "", MessageBoxButtons.OK, MessageBoxIcon.Information);
         }
     }
     else
     {
         MessageBox.Show("Faltan datos para la impresión", "", MessageBoxButtons.OK, MessageBoxIcon.Information);
     }
 }